Notes
 
I took the "whenever" search to a mono-green space, looking for things I could key off of there. The inspiration was my sole copy of Hornet Nest, though I soon discovered that I had only ever played one deck with Copperhorn Scout in it too. I am not convinced this is any sort of deck of the future, and the balance on mana is an issue. I had to include Sol Ring (reluctantly) because the creature curve is 12/1/1/12, and even three copies of Wild Growth might have come up short for my needs. Like its brethren, this deck benefits on some in/out action (Ivy Lane Denizen, Lumberknot). There are a few old school cards in here for messing with attackers and blockers, and the regeneration capabilities are there to aid with Hornet Nest if I can draw it or dig it up. The final 21/4/3/12 curve comes out to an average of 2.15, but I fear it is not nearly as fast as that might suggest.
